A Servant's Heart

A Servant's Heart It was on the road to Jericho A Samaritan did compassion show A great example, he did bestow "A Servant's Heart" A cart near full, in the check-out line "Go ahead, - your items are less than mine" She said to the elderly lady, just behind "A Servant's Heart" Because of an injury he was going through He could not mow the lawn, he knew A neighbor said: "this I will do" "A Servant's Heart" The funeral brought her many tears A different lifestyle, brought many fears Words of comfort, came from her peers "A Servant's Heart" Of his lofty status, everyone knew Higher positions, were very few Yet the down-and-out, he catered to "A Servant's Heart" The medical report, was not good Her unmasked grief, we understood Compassion he gave, all that he could "A Servant's Heart" As I trudge on each coming day It's vital that I always pray That in word and deed I would display "A Servant's Heart" The most lofty position, I might derive In no way could it contrive With - Mark: ten, forty four and five "A Servant's Heart" Colan L Hiatt = 03-09-13 © All Rights Reserved
